Hyperion: Ben Hermans temporarily relieved from director position
After Timothy de Groote had been delisted as a Hyperion director,
Ben Hermans was entered into the company register as Hyperion's sole manager.
But in contrast to his predecessors, he wasn't listed as a "besturder"
(director): his position is that of a "vaste vertegenwoordiger" (permanent
representative) of the actual director - a company named "Ben Hermans BV".

Amiga Corporation: Statement regarding commercial distribution of AmigaOS 3.2
After the release of AmigaOS
3.2, it was stated that a digital edition might take
a while to arrive, since Hyperion wants to create a window for dealers to
generate some revenue with the CD version.

Plattformer: Alpha-Version 0.1m of 'Super Delivery Boy'
A new alpha version 0.1m (video) of platformer 'Super Delivery Boy' developed with the Scorpion Engine can be downloaded from the developer's website. Among other things, new sound effects and features (red bird) have been added. The first two levels are playable, the rest are for preview purposes only.

CS-Lab: Warp 3060/4060 turbo cards not available until 2022
On his 'unofficial Warp 3060/4060 page' Greg Donner quotes one of the developers of CS-Lab, according to which due to the lack of availability of components on the market and due to lack of time the WARP 4060 will only be finished next year. For the two already finished sister cards for the Amiga 500 and 1200 (amiga-news.de reported) the planned webshop is not yet available.

Pre-order starts soon: Amiga inspired case in MiniITX format
Stephen Jones had an A3000-inspired case crowdfunded in 2018, reviving the "Checkmate" brand he used thirty years ago for an A500 desktop case. Announced in late summer, the "Checkmate Mini" variant which is significantly smaller and intended for motherboards in the mini-ITX form factor and can also accommodate the "UnAmiga" and "MIster" FPGA emulators using an adapter kit, was successfully crowdfunded by 303 backers to the tune of around 75,000 euros earlier this year.
